| The New Employee Checklist and Default Access Policy and New Employee Orientation slides will provide IT departments with the materials they need to simplify the process of accommodating new hires. By listing the elements that must be reviewed with each new staff member, and by assigning default access permissions enabling end users to best perform business-related tasks, the organization helps ensure new employees experience a standardized and consistent orientation and receive appropriate access rights.
